    CLOSED-HEART SURGERY

    Pronunciation (US): Play  (GB): Play

     I. (noun) 

    Sense 1

    Meaning:

    Heart surgery in which a small incision is made (the chest cavity is not opened)play

    Classified under:

    Nouns denoting acts or actions

    Hypernyms ("closed-heart surgery" is a kind of...):

    heart surgery (any surgical procedure involving the heart)

    Hyponyms (each of the following is a kind of "closed-heart surgery"):

    port-access coronary bypass surgery (heart surgery in which a coronary bypass is performed by the use of small instruments and tiny cameras threaded through small incisions while the heart is stopped and blood is pumped through a heart-lung machine)

    minimally invasive coronary bypass surgery (heart surgery in which a coronary bypass is performed on the beating heart by the use of small instruments and cameras threaded through small incisions)
